As an aside, here is a version of update_ip.pl that handles those of us who
run dual-stack (IPv4/IPv6) nodes. At least the v0.8 version of the script
handled IPv6 incorrectly. Hope this helps. I had been downloading the
script nightly by not running it since I didn't think that was needed due
to running a "normal" setup - i.e., not behind NAT and nothing unusual.
Just normal public IP addresses.

#!/usr/bin/perl
#
# Updating the $main::localhost_alias_ipv4 and @main::localhost_names var
#
# Copy to /spider/local_cmd/update_ip.pl
#
# Configure crontab:
# 00,10,20,30,40,50 * * * * run_cmd("update_ip")
#
# Notes:
#
# Need: apt install libpath-tiny-perl or
# Module: cpanm install Path::Tiny
#
# Kin EA3CV ea3cv at cronux.net
#
# 20250215 v0.8
#
use 5.10.1;
use Path::Tiny qw(path);
use strict;
use warnings;
# Force curl to use IPv4
my $ip = `curl -4 -s ifconfig.me`;
my $ips = `hostname -I`; # -i for Docker, -I for the rest
chomp($ip); # Remove newline from the public IP
my $var1 = 'set/var $main::localhost_alias_ipv4 =';
$ip = "'$ip'";
my $find1 = 'localhost_alias_ipv4';
startup($var1, $ip, $find1);
my @out;
my $msg1 = $var1 . $ip;
my $var2 = 'set/var @main::localhost_names qw( 127.0.0.1 ::1';
# Remove trailing spaces and newline from $ips before concatenating
$ips =~ s/\s+$//;
$ips = " $ips)"; # Ensure the closing parenthesis is on the same line
my $find2 = 'localhost_names';
startup($var2, $ips, $find2);
my $msg2 = $var2 . $ips;
cmd_import($msg1, $msg2);
# Subroutine to import the file and write to the import directory
sub cmd_import {
my $msg1 = shift;
my $msg2 = shift;
my $dir = "/spider/cmd_import";
# Create the directory if it doesn't exist
if ( !-d $dir ) {
system('mkdir', $dir);
}
my $file = $dir . "/" . 'update_ip';
open (FH, '>', $file) or die "Could not open file $file: $!";
say FH $msg1;
say FH $msg2;
close (FH);
# Append messages to output array
push @out, " Updated Public and Local IPs.";
push @out, " ";
}
# Subroutine for startup configuration changes
sub startup {
my $var = shift;
my $arg = shift;
my $find = shift;
my $filename = '/spider/scripts/startup';
my @content = path($filename)->lines_utf8;
my $e = 0;
# Iterate over each line and update if match is found
foreach my $row (@content) {
if ($row =~ m/$find/) {
$row =~ s/.*$find.*/$var $arg/g;
path($filename)->spew_utf8(@content); # Save changes to the
file
$e = 1;
}
}
# If the key was not found, append the new configuration at the end of
the file
if ($e == 0) {
my $data = <<EOF;
#
$var $arg
EOF
path($filename)->append_utf8($data);
}
}
# Return the result
return (1, @out);
